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00729217 465038170 469765272 8152020
9857 7932130144 9435744235
9857 7932130144 9435744235
77391 76 26 0668983
All about undefined
Interested in learning more?
9857 7932130144 9435744235
77391 76 26 0668983
See more
3587576629 85250668333 856
181 695 72
See more
14 9960979063 0659
67801909 56731362961 772571 453 363092
See more